ここから本文です

解決済みの質問

VB.Netでシステム開発をしています。 今回、開発するアプリケーションを、USBキー...

gttbn296さん

VB.Netでシステム開発をしています。
今回、開発するアプリケーションを、USBキー認証でOKであれば、ログインさせたいという要件があるのですが、
市販のUSBキーの、認証の仕組みって、どこかで情報を公開しているのでしょうか?
やはり、自分で作り込むしかないんでしょうか?

違反報告

ベストアンサーに選ばれた回答

yamane_daiさん

最近のああいったキーを開発サイドで使ったことがないので正確ではないかもしれませんが、通常は、そのキー自体の製造元から、キーをコントロールする開発キットが提供されるモノだと思います。

たとえば、アラジンの http://www.aladdin.co.jp/etoken/index.html なども、SDKが提供されてますね。

私が昔使ったことがある、パラレルポートに挿すタイプのキーは、キー自体に内蔵されたメモリにアクセスするためのAPIが提供されていました。同じくメーカ提供のツールで、キーのメモリ内容を書き込んだ後、自分たちで開発するアプリケーションは、専用のAPIを使ってメモリ内容を読み出します。そして、期待された情報とメモリの情報が一致すればOK、一致しなければNG、という判断を行っていました。

質問した人からのコメント

  • 丁寧な回答、ありがとうございました。
    参考にさせていただきました。
  • コメント日時:2006/5/26 09:06:12

グレード

この質問・回答は役に立ちましたか?
役に立った!

お役立ち度:お役立ち度 2点(5点満点中)2人が役に立つと評価しています。

知恵ノートとは?

Yahoo! JAPANは、回答に記載された内容の信ぴょう性、正確性を保証しておりません。

お客様自身の責任と判断で、ご利用ください。

ただいまの回答者

10時16分現在

2597
人が回答!!

1時間以内に4,937件の回答が寄せられています。

>>回答ひろばに行く


知恵コレに追加する

閉じる

知恵コレクションをするID/ニックネームを選択し、「追加する」ボタンを押してください。
※知恵コレクションに追加された質問や知恵ノートは選択されたID/ニックネームのMy知恵袋で確認できます。

ほかのID/ニックネームで利用登録する